What kind of novel was rich in rustic flavor?

The novels with a local flavor usually depicted the life, characters, and stories of the Chinese countryside or small towns, showing a unique cultural and historical background while also reflecting the local customs and lifestyle. This kind of novel usually paid attention to the details of daily life, such as family, neighborhood relations, agriculture, commerce, transportation, etc. Through vivid plots and characters, it presented a real and profound local flavor. Some local novels may also involve social and political issues such as rural poverty, social injustice, family planning, land reform, etc., reflecting the local reality and social problems, but also providing readers with a more in-depth perspective and thinking.
